RETRACTABLE GATE FENCE

Abstract
Disclosed is a retractable gate fence, referring to the technical field of gate fence. The retractable gate fence includes a spool and a pulling cloth, one end of the pulling cloth is connected to the spool. The pulling cloth has a first state that is wound onto the spool and a second state that is unfolded from the spool, and the pulling cloth is provided with a plurality of reinforcing strips at intervals.

BACKGROUND

A gate fence is installed at an exit such as of a room and can be used to prevent children or pets from leaving a certain place. A conventional retractable gate fence includes a spool, a pulling cloth and a winding mechanism, etc. The pulling cloth can be wound onto the spool or unfolded from the spool for use under the action of the winding mechanism. Nowadays, the pulling cloth of retractable gate fence on the market is usually made of soft cloth for the spooling of the pulling cloth. As the supporting strength of the soft cloth is weak, the pulling cloth is not sturdy and is easily to lose its shape when children and pets lean on it.

To solve the above problem, a retractable gate fence 100 is introduced in the present application.


Referring to FIG. 1, the retractable gate fence 100 includes a spool 1 and a pulling cloth 2, one end of the pulling cloth 2 is connected to the spool 1. The pulling cloth 2 has a first state that is wound onto the spool 1 and a second state that is unfolded from the spool 1, and the pulling cloth 2 is provided with a plurality of reinforcing strips 3 at intervals.


The retractable gate fence 100 usually includes a spool 1, a pulling cloth 2 and a winding mechanism 4. An upper end of the spool 1 is provided with an upper spool seat 5, and a lower end of the spool 1 is provided with a lower spool seat 6. One end of the pulling cloth 2 is connected to the spool 1, and another end of the pulling cloth 2 is provided with a pulling rod 7, and the pulling rod 7 is provided with a pulling ring 8. The winding mechanism 4 is installed between the upper spool seat 5 and the lower spool seat 6 and is drivingly connected to the pulling cloth 2. When under the action of the winding mechanism 4, the pulling cloth 2 has a first state that is wound onto the spool 1 and a second state that is unfolded from the spool 1. When there is no need to set a gate fence, the pulling cloth 2 can be wound around the spool 1 to be in a wound state. And when it is needed to set a gate fence, pulling the pulling ring 8 and the pulling cloth 2 is unfolded under the pulling of the pulling rod 7, then hooking the pulling ring 8 to a hook or a nail at an edge of a door, and the pulling cloth 2 is set to block the door to play a protective role. The pulling cloth in the conventional retractable gate fence is usually made of a soft cloth, but the supporting strength of the soft cloth is weak, so the pulling cloth is easily to lose its shape under an external force. In the technical solution of present embodiment, the pulling cloth 2 is provided with a plurality of reinforcing strips 3 at intervals. The reinforcing strips 3 play a role of a skeleton to support the pulling cloth 2, thereby increasing the supporting strength of the pulling cloth 2. The reinforcing strips 3 not only can prevent the pulling cloth 2 from becoming loose after the pulling cloth 2 is unfolded, but also can resist some external forces, and the pulling cloth 2 can maintain a certain strength even though a child or pet presses against the pulling cloth 2. The reinforcing strips 3 can be wooden sticks, metal bars or plastic rods and the like.


In one embodiment, the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 are parallel to the spool 1, which facilitates the smooth winding and unfolding of reinforcing strips 3 along with the pulling cloth 2.


In one embodiment, a separating distance is formed between two neighboring reinforcing strips 3, and two neighboring separating distances are not equal.


It is easy to understand that if the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 are arranged at even intervals, i.e., all of the separating distances are the same. As the reinforcing strips 3 is wound around the spool 1, reinforcing strips 3 in the inner round and reinforcing strips 3 in the outer round will be stacked together, resulting in the pulling cloth 2 becoming uneven when the pulling cloth 2 is wound onto the spool 1. In order to avoid such problem, in the technical solution of the embodiment, two neighboring separating distances are designed to be not equal, which ensures that when the pulling cloth 2 is in the wound state, reinforcing strips 3 in the inner round and reinforcing strips 3 in the outer round are arranged at intervals from each other, thereby improving an evenness of the pulling cloth 2 when it is wound up.


In one embodiment, each of two ends of each of the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 is provided with a protective cover (not marked in drawings), which can prevent two ends of the reinforcing strip 3 from piercing the pulling cloth 2 or scratching users. The protective cover can be set as a cylindrical structure with an opening at one end. The material of the protective cover is plastic or silicone or the like.


In some embodiments of present application, each of the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 is provided as a whole to ensure the continuity of the reinforcing strips 3. In other embodiments of present application, each of the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 is provided in segments, i.e., reinforcing strip 3 at each parallel line is set intermittently, which ensures that the pulling cloth 2 has a certain flexibility while the reinforcing strips 3 play a role of a skeleton of the pulling cloth 2 to support the pulling cloth 2.


In one embodiment, the pulling cloth 2 includes a first cloth strip and a second cloth strip stacked on the first cloth strip, and the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 are embedded between the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ip.


The pulling cloth of a conventional retractable gate fence is usually a single layer fabric. In the embodiment, the pulling cloth 2 is set into two layers to accommodate with reinforcing strips 3. The two layers include a first cloth strip and a second cloth strip, the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ip are of the same size and are sewn into a single piece by sewing process, and the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 are embedded between the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ip. The plurality of reinforcing strips 3 may be glued or sewn into the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ip, such that the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 is hidden between the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ip, and the beauty of the product is improved.


In one embodiment, the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ip are made of Oxford cloth.


The pulling cloth in conventional retractable gate fence is typically made of polyvinyl chloride (PVC) mesh, which has been proven to be extremely easy to be scratched by children or pets. To solve this problem, the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ip in the embodiment are made of Oxford cloth, which is made of polyester and nylon and has a great abrasion resistance, and can withstand prolonged use and friction, so as to prolong the service life of the pulling cloth 2.


When the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 are sewn to the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ip, a plurality of pockets matching the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 are sewn between the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ip, and the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 are provided in the plurality of pockets.


In the sewing process of the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ip, the reinforcing strip 3 can be sewn in an interlayer of the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ip. That is, the reinforcing strip 3 is provided at a preset position in the interlayer. Then the stitching is carried out around four edges of the reinforcing strip 3, so as to seal the reinforcing strip 3 into a pocket enclosed by four stitches, and to realize the installation of the reinforcing strip 3.


In one embodiment, the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 are detachably connected to the pulling cloth 2. An upper end of each of the plurality of pockets is provided with an opening, the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 are inserted into the plurality of pockets from the opening to be detachably connected to the pulling cloth 2.


In the above embodiment, it is not necessary to sew the reinforcing strip 3 into the interlayer of the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ip when the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ip are sewn together, but rather, the plurality of pockets matching the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 are sewn between the first cloth strip and the second cloth strip in advance. The pocket is enclosed by three sides with an opening at the upper end, and then each of the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 can be inserted into each of the plurality of pockets from the opening. The upper end refers to one end of the pulling cloth 2 that faces upwards when the pulling cloth 2 is unfolded for use. In the embodiment, the plurality of reinforcing strips 3 is detachably connected to the pulling cloth 2, if one of the reinforcing strips 3 breaks, it can be pulled out and replaced.
